Créez vos propres symboles schématiques avec des empreintes 3D importées

Article de Michael Nolte sur mars 25, 2020

Êtes-vous nouveau dans PCB SOLIDWORKS Ou utilisez-vous SOLIDWORKS PCB avec des symboles et des empreintes prêts à l'emploi ? Vous voulez créer vos propres symboles schématiques pour vos dessins schématiques et vos empreintes 2D/3D pour le PCB. Par où commencer ?

Voici les étapes générales du processus :

1) Créez une bibliothèque intégrée pour stocker vos symboles et empreintes (facultatif),
2) Créer un symbole schématique,
3) Créer une empreinte 2D,
4) Créer ou importer une empreinte 3D,
5) Associez l'empreinte au symbole schématique.

Bibliothèque intégrée (pas nécessaire, mais pratique) :

Commençons par créer une bibliothèque intégrée pour stocker ces nouveaux symboles et empreintes.

  1. Menu Fichier > Nouvelle bibliothèque intégrée.
    SOLIDWORKS PCB new integrated library
  2. Menu Fichier > Enregistrer le projet pour sauvegarder la bibliothèque. L'emplacement par défaut est :
    • C:\Users\Public\Documents\SOLIDWORKS\SOLIDWORKS PCB 2019\Library\
    • L'extension par défaut est .LibPkg
      SOLIDWORKS PCB save projects

L'avantage de placer la bibliothèque de schémas et la bibliothèque PCB (empreinte) dans la bibliothèque intégrée est qu'elle facilite grandement l'utilisation de la bibliothèque intégrée et de ses sous-bibliothèques dans un futur projet PCB.

Créez une bibliothèque de schémas et dessinez votre premier symbole schématique

La bibliothèque de schémas peut être créée soit dans votre bibliothèque intégrée, soit dans un projet déjà ouvert. Créer et sauvegarder une nouvelle bibliothèque de schémas

  • a. Cliquez avec le bouton droit sur la bibliothèque intégrée, descendez jusqu’à « Ajouter un nouveau au projet », puis sélectionnez « Bibliothèque de schémas ».
  • b. Menu Fichier > Enregistrer, pour sauvegarder votre nouvelle bibliothèque de schémas.
  • c. L'extension par défaut est .SchLib
    SOLIDWORKS PCB Create schematic library
    solidworks pcb my integrated library

2. Dessine ton premier symbole.

  • a. Depuis l'onglet Accueil > Ajouter des broches pour les points de connexion.
    • « Barre d’espace » pour pivoter selon les besoins.
    • Touche « Tab » pour ouvrir les propriétés de la broche avant de l’insérer ou double-cliquez dessus après l’avoir placée.
    • Placez la broche de manière à ce que le point d’insertion soit à l’endroit où les fils seront connectés.
      draw your first symbol solidworks pcb
  • b. Dessinez des polylignes, des rectangles, des arcs, etc., selon vos besoins, pour reproduire l'apparence de votre symbole schématique. En général, le symbole doit être générique afin de pouvoir être utilisé pour de nombreux composants similaires.
    • Touche « G » pour parcourir les différents espacements de la grille.
    • Barre d'espace pour changer les différents modes de dessin :
      (Modes 90 degrés vers le haut, 90 degrés vers le bas, 45 degrés vers le haut, 45 degrés vers le bas et n'importe quel angle.)
      solidworks pcb schematic tutorial
  • c. Renommez le composant en double-cliquant sur le nom de l'élément de la bibliothèque SCH.
  • d. Ajoutez-en d'autres en cliquant sur le bouton Ajouter sous la liste des composants.

3. Enregistrez la bibliothèque intégrée et la bibliothèque de schémas en même temps en sélectionnant « Enregistrer tout » dans le menu Fichier.

Création d'une bibliothèque de circuits imprimés et d'une empreinte 2D à l'aide de l'assistant d'empreinte IPC

Les empreintes ne sont que cela, ce sont par défaut des objets 2D qui sont placés sur le PCB en tant que représentation des éléments qui seront ajoutés au circuit imprimé, c'est-à-dire des informations sur les couches, des pastilles de cuivre, une sérigraphie, un masque de soudure, etc. Commençons par créer une bibliothèque de circuits imprimés et l'ajouter à notre bibliothèque intégrée existante.

  1. Avec la bibliothèque intégrée existante toujours ouverte, créez et enregistrez une nouvelle bibliothèque PCB.
    • Faites un clic droit sur la bibliothèque intégrée, descendez jusqu’à « Ajouter un nouveau au projet », puis sélectionnez « Bibliothèque PCB ».
    • Menu Fichier > Enregistrer, pour sauvegarder votre nouvelle bibliothèque de circuits imprimés.
    • L'extension par défaut est .PcbLib
      creating a PCB library

IPC footprint wizard

Recommandation : effectuez également un menu Fichier > Enregistrer tout pour enregistrer également les modifications de la bibliothèque intégrée.

  • Si votre composant est dans un paquet standard comme MOLDED, CHIP, PLCC, etc… vous pouvez utiliser l'assistant d'empreinte IPC depuis l'onglet Outils.
  • Il est recommandé d'utiliser l'option « Générer un aperçu du modèle STEP » pour créer une empreinte 3D plus détaillée à partir de votre empreinte 2D. Coin inférieur droit de l'assistant.
    molded component package dimensions
  • Ensuite, lorsque vous approchez de la fin de l’assistant, sur la page « Destination de l’empreinte », sélectionnez l’option « Fichier Pcblib actuel ».
  • Une autre option consiste à utiliser les éléments tels que Pad, Fill, Via, etc… dans l’onglet Accueil pour dessiner le vôtre, au lieu d’utiliser l’assistant IPC.
    my pcb library
    my solidworks pcb library
  • Pour basculer entre votre vue 2D et votre vue 3D, vous pouvez soit aller dans l'onglet Affichage > et cliquer sur le bouton « Passer en 3D » ou utiliser le numéro 3 pour la 3D ou le numéro 2 pour la 2D parmi les numéros au-dessus du clavier, c'est-à-dire pas le pavé numérique à 10 touches.
  • Si vous avez utilisé l'assistant IPC, vous verrez une forme de base déjà visible.
    • Pour faire pivoter le modèle 3D, maintenez la touche Maj enfoncée + le bouton droit de la souris et faites glisser.

À ce stade, vous pourriez avoir terminé, mais il reste encore beaucoup à faire pour créer un circuit imprimé plus esthétique et plus simple.

Créer/importer une empreinte 3D

Si vous avez créé manuellement votre empreinte 2D ou souhaitez une empreinte 3D plus précise que celle créée par l'assistant, suivez les étapes suivantes. Une empreinte 3D plus précise améliore l'affichage de votre circuit imprimé dans SOLIDWORKS PCB. De plus, l'importation du circuit imprimé dans SOLIDWORKS CAO offre au concepteur mécanique un modèle plus performant pour la conception.

  1. Obtenez ou créez votre propre modèle 3D, enregistrez-le au format Step (.step ou .stp), Parasolid (.x_t) ou pièce SOLIDWORKS (.sldprt). Le format STEP242 ou Parasolid est mon format préféré pour ce processus, afin de préserver l'apparence.
    • L'obtention d'un modèle 3D peut provenir de nombreuses sources. Pour n'en nommer que quelques-unes :
      • 3dcontentcentral.com, grabcad.com, traceparts.com, mouser.com, alliedelec.com, newark.com.
      • Ou en rédiger un dansSOLIDWORKS CAO 3D.

Une fois que vous avez un fichier de modèle 3D, l'étape suivante consiste à l'insérer dans votre empreinte.

  1. Si vous avez un corps 3D que vous ne voulez pas, vous pouvez le supprimer de la vue 2D ou 3D.
    create import 3D footprint solidworks pcb
  2. En travaillant à partir de la vue 2D de l'empreinte, insérez un corps 3D à partir de l'onglet Accueil > bouton « Corps 3D ».
    • a. Sélectionnez « Modèle 3D générique » pour la section « Type de modèle ».
    • b. Cliquez sur le bouton « Intégrer le modèle 3D ».
    • c. Choisissez le fichier du modèle 3D.
      solidworks pcb choose the 3D model file
    • d. Placez le nouveau corps sur l'empreinte 2D.
      place new body into 3D footprint SOLIDWORKS PCB
    • e. Retournez à la vue 3D en appuyant sur le bouton 3 ou sur « Passer en 3D » dans l’onglet Vue.
    • f. Si le modèle n’apparaît pas correctement, double-cliquez dessus pour modifier la rotation.
      SOLIDWORKS PCB example part
      Generic 3D model rotation y sceen 
      SOLIDWORKS PCB rotation
    • g. Sauvegardez votre travail en sauvegardant la bibliothèque PCB ou en effectuant une sauvegarde complète.

On est dans la dernière ligne droite !

Associez un symbole schématique à votre empreinte

La dernière étape consiste à retourner à votre symbole schématique et à y ajouter l'empreinte 2D/3D. Ainsi, lorsque vous utiliserez le symbole schématique, les empreintes seront fournies.

  1. Ouvrez à nouveau votre bibliothèque de schémas.
  2. Trouvez votre symbole schématique dans la fenêtre de la bibliothèque SCH et double-cliquez dessus pour ouvrir la fenêtre « Propriétés du composant de la bibliothèque ».
    associate schematic symbol
  3. Cliquez sur la flèche vers le bas du bouton « Ajouter » ou cliquez sur le bouton « Ajouter » et sélectionnez « Empreinte ».
    SOLIDWORKS PCB footprint
  4. Dans la fenêtre « Modèle de circuit imprimé », sélectionnez le bouton « Parcourir ».
  5. Modifiez les bibliothèques au besoin pour votre bibliothèque PCB.
  6. Sélectionnez votre empreinte, l'aperçu est en direct, si vous maintenez le bouton droit de la souris enfoncé, vous pouvez faire pivoter le modèle.
    PCB model
    SOLIDWORKS PCB models
  7. Votre empreinte est associée lorsque vous voyez le nom apparaître dans la zone Modèles de la fenêtre « Propriétés du composant de bibliothèque ».
  8. Ajoutez tous les paramètres supplémentaires à la section de droite qui pourraient être suffisamment généraux pour s'appliquer à toutes les utilisations de ce nouveau symbole schématique avec empreinte.
  9. L'étape finale pour le rendre disponible à tous les projets consiste à compiler le .LibPkg en cliquant avec le bouton droit sur le paquet de bibliothèque en haut de l'arborescence des projets > sélectionnez « Compiler la bibliothèque intégrée… » et la prochaine fois, vous pourrez utiliser « Recompiler la bibliothèque intégrée… »
    Compile integreated library

Ok, maintenant que vous avez dessiné votre propre symbole schématique, que vous avez créé une empreinte 2D, importé un modèle 3D de votre pièce et que vous avez une bibliothèque intégrée compilée à utiliser, ALLONS CRÉER.

J'espère que ce tutoriel SOLIDWORKS PCB pour la création de symboles schématiques à partir d'empreintes 3D importées vous a été utile. Pour d'autres trucs et astuces, abonnez-vous !

 

À propos de Michael Nolte

Michael Nolte est un ingénieur d'applications principal chez GoEngineer. Il travaille dans le réseau de revendeurs SOLIDWORKS depuis 2007 et possède des compétences dans une vaste gamme de produits SOLIDWORKS. Il est certifié Expert SOLIDWORKS (CSWE) depuis 2011 et a obtenu le statut d'Ingénieur d'application élite de Dassault Systèmes en 2019. Avec plus de 24 ans d'expérience dans l'industrie. Michael se spécialise dans SOLIDWORKS PDM et SOLIDWORKS Electrical et est un instructeur certifié SOLIDWORKS basé dans le nord de l'Arizona.

Voir tous les messages de Michael Nolte